When it comes to coffee machines, there are many options available on the market. Two of the popular brands are Tassimo and Dolce Gusto. While each brand offers a wide range of coffee options, one question that often arises is whether Tassimo coffee pods are compatible with Dolce Gusto machines.
The short answer is no, Tassimo coffee pods are not compatible with Dolce Gusto machines. These two brands use different systems and designs for their coffee machines, which means that their coffee pods are not interchangeable.
Tassimo uses T-Discs, while Dolce Gusto uses coffee capsules. T-Discs are specifically designed for Tassimo machines and are not compatible with any other coffee machines. Similarly, Dolce Gusto coffee capsules are designed exclusively for Dolce Gusto machines.
It’s important to note that using incompatible coffee pods in your machine can lead to damage or malfunctioning of the machine. Therefore, it is always recommended to use the coffee pods that are specifically designed for your coffee machine.
Compatibility of Tassimo Coffee with Dolse Gusto Machine
Many coffee lovers wonder if they can use Tassimo coffee with their Dolse Gusto machine. While both Tassimo and Dolse Gusto machines are popular choices for brewing coffee at home, they are not necessarily compatible with each other.
Tassimo coffee pods are designed specifically for Tassimo machines, which use barcode scanning technology to brew the perfect cup of coffee. The barcode on each Tassimo coffee pod contains information about the optimal brewing parameters, such as water temperature, brewing time, and cup size. This ensures that each cup of Tassimo coffee is brewed to perfection.
On the other hand, Dolse Gusto machines use a different brewing system and do not have the ability to scan barcodes. The Dolse Gusto coffee pods are also designed specifically for their machines, with each pod containing the precise amount of coffee needed for a single cup. The Dolse Gusto brewing system uses pressure to extract the flavors from the coffee, resulting in a rich and flavorful cup.
Therefore, it is not recommended to use Tassimo coffee pods with a Dolse Gusto machine, as they are not compatible in terms of design and brewing technology. Attempting to use Tassimo coffee pods in a Dolse Gusto machine may result in a subpar cup of coffee or even damage to the machine.

Q&A
Can I use Tassimo coffee pods in my Dolce Gusto machine?
No, Tassimo coffee pods are not compatible with Dolce Gusto machines. Each brand uses its own unique pod design and shape, which means you can only use Dolce Gusto pods in a Dolce Gusto machine.
Why can’t I use Tassimo coffee pods in my Dolce Gusto machine?
Tassimo coffee pods have a different shape and design compared to Dolce Gusto pods. This difference in design makes them incompatible with Dolce Gusto machines. Each machine is specifically designed to work with its own brand of pods, ensuring the best brewing results.
